Next Home are delighted to bring to the market this very well presented TWO BEDROOMED SEMI DETACHED BUNGALOW which is located in the beautiful village of Comrie. This lovely property comprises mainly of Entrance Porch, Hall, Living Room, Conservatory, modern and well appointed Kitchen, Two Double Bedrooms and attractive Bathroom. In the heart of West Strathearn this ideal family home is close to all local amenities and surrounding beautiful countryside with the market town of Crieff only a few miles away. Warmth to the property is provided by gas central heating and windows are double glazed. Entrance Porch 5'8' x 4'11' (1.73m x 1.50m)
Accessed via a glazed wooden door. A good storage area with coat rail. Tiled floor.

Entrance Hall 9'11' x 5'8' (3.02m x 1.73m)
Well presented and welcoming entrance hall provides access to all living accommodation. Built in cupboard offering useful storage space. Radiator. Carpeted.

Living Room 15'6' x 11'9' (4.72m x 3.58m)
A very attractive, bright and airy living room with neutral d?cor. A large window to the front of the property provides the room with lots of natural light. Carpeted. Radiator. Sky point and telephone point.

Conservatory 15'9' x 7'5' (4.80m x 2.26m)
A fantastic addition to the property which is accessed from the kitchen. French doors lead out to the garden.

Kitchen 10'10' x 15'9' (3.30m x 4.80m)
Very spacious and bright and well appointed. Fitted with a range of cream base and eye level units which provide ample storage incorporating contrasting wood effect worktops with breakfasting bar. Stainless steel sink and drainer. Attractive splash back tiling. Integrated double oven with 5 gas burner hob with extractor hood. Integrated dishwasher, washing machine and freezer. Tiled flooring. Modern spotlights to ceiling. Access to conservatory.

Bedroom 1 11'5' x 11'5' (3.48m x 3.48m)
Well presented double room with views to the front of the property. Double wardrobe with ample room for freestanding furniture. Carpeted. Radiator.

Bedroom 2 11'6' x 11'5' (3.51m x 3.48m)
Good-sized double room looking out on the rear garden. Double wardrobe. Radiator.

Bathroom 7'5' x 5'7' (2.26m x 1.70m)
Elegant tiled bathroom comprising of white WC, sink, bath with shower over. Storage in the form of shelves. Full-length towel rail. Tiled Flooring.

Exterior
The front of the property is mostly gravel and slabs with path leading to the front door. Shrubs. Ample off street parking for up to two cars.

The fully enclosed rear garden is west facing and mostly laid to lawn. A very useful decking area leads out from the conservatory. Paving down to the side of the house. Garage utilised as garden shed. External power points and outside tap.
